# BounceBroom — Environments

BounceBroom processes bounce notifications for outbound mail at Quillware. Three environments: dev (shared, resets nightly), staging (mirrors prod suppression lists, read-only), prod (touch only via pipeline). Contractors get dev access on day one; staging after the onboarding review. Each environment reads its own config map at boot. The staging values are as follows.

deployment values, yageg-hahig:
WENAEL_HOST=wenael.tolvaqlabs.internal
WENAEL_PORT=4000

// Encoding detection for uploaded text files runs through the Glyphon sniffer
// before anything touches the parser. It samples the first 64KB, scores
// candidate encodings, and falls back to UTF-8 with replacement on ties.
// Do not bypass this step, even for files that claim a charset in their
// headers — uploaders lie constantly. The client below calls the internal
// Glyphon service, and it authenticates with the following key.

app token of fajop-fahif = qvz4-AnML

Subject: Memtrace cut-over complete

Team,

Cut-over to Memtrace v2 for GPU memory profiling finished last night. Old v1 agents are disabled; any tickets referencing v1 dashboards should be closed as resolved-by-migration. Sampling overhead is now under 2% and allocation traces include kernel names. Known gap: profiles older than 30 days were not migrated. Point customers at the v2 docs for setup questions. For reference when troubleshooting, the agent now runs with the following configuration.

settings of bagaf-bawip:
[aldax]
port = 5000
region = south-4
host = aldax.brasklabs.corp
team = brivan
timeout_ms = 2000
retries = 2

Review note on the Bramwick KV cache: the bloom filter sits in front of the store to short-circuit misses. False-positive rate is tunable; too high leaks timing signal about key existence, too low bloats memory. Filter state is never serialized to clients, which is correct. The parameters we settled on are below.

tuning table, kawep-tawif:
CAPS = {
    "olidor": 80,
    "belion": 7,
    "quenys": 225,
    "druox": 839,
    "fraath": 482,
}